如何在 VS Code 中使用 Codex(从安装到高效实战)

一篇从安装、配置到实战提示词与排障的 VS Code Codex 使用指南。

Codex 可以直接在 VS Code 侧边栏中协助你写代码、改 Bug、解释项目和执行命令。

1. 准备工作

开始前请确认:

  • VS Code 已更新到较新的稳定版本。
  • 你可以正常访问OpenAi网站
  • 项目代码已在本地打开(建议使用 Git 仓库)。

2. 安装扩展

  1. 打开 VS Code 的扩展市场(Extensions)。
  2. 搜索并安装:Codex - Codex - OpenAI's coding agent
  3. 安装完成后,按提示完成登录授权。

3. 打开 Codex 侧边栏

你可以通过任一方式打开:

  • 在编辑器右上角点击 Open Codex Sidebar
  • 使用命令面板(Ctrl + Shift + P)搜索 Codex 并打开。

打开后,Codex 会读取当前工作区上下文,进入可对话状态。

4. 常见使用方式

4.1 让它解释代码

示例提示词:

1
请解释这个文件的核心逻辑,并指出最可能出错的 3 个地方。

适合你刚接手旧项目时快速建立全局理解。

4.2 让它实现功能

示例提示词:

1
2
在现有 API 里新增一个 /healthz 健康检查接口,
要求返回版本号和数据库连接状态,并补上基础测试。

建议把“输入约束”和“验收标准”一起写清楚,生成结果会稳定很多。

4.3 让它修复问题

示例提示词:

1
2
这个接口在并发下偶发 500,请先定位根因,再给出最小改动修复方案,
最后列出回归测试点。

先“定位”再“修复”,能减少误改和过度重构。

5. 高质量提示词模板

你可以直接复用下面这个结构:

1
2
3
4
5
6
7
背景:这是一个 <技术栈> 项目,当前目标是 <目标>
约束:不改动 <模块/接口>,兼容 <版本/平台>
输出:
1) 修改文件列表
2) 关键代码说明
3) 验证步骤
4) 风险与回滚方案

这个模板对“多人协作 + 大项目”非常有帮助。

6. 常见问题

6.1 关于免费额度

在对话框输入 ‘' 然后选择 状态会出现 额度 重置时间等相关信息

6.2 改动不符合预期

修改完成后查看审核按钮,查看修改细节,不满意选择撤销按钮,可撤销修改。 在后面的步骤中可以把需求拆小,分成多个步骤分别执行。 使用git等代码管理工具,保持小步提交(small commits),方便回滚。

记录并分享
Built with Hugo
主题 StackJimmy 设计